Job Description
Job Highlights:
Are you a talented leader with a caring heart? If you have managerial experience, love kids and love the water, join our management team at our award-winning swim schools in your community. We are seeking a leader who will enjoyFULL AND ACTIVE
days, spent working both in and out of the pool, constantly interacting with children, families, and coworkers. No Aquatic experience? No problem! Bring your leadership experience and we will bring the aquatic training necessary! Together, we will create an aquatic expert! NJswim's investment in your career growth includes active participation in a formal professional development program, in addition to more than one hundred hours training as a deck manager, customer service representative, and swim instructor for infants, toddlers, and school-age children. During your first year of employment, you will attend weekly meetings with key business leaders at your location centered around employee management and development, business growth and more! NJswim, a proud partner brand of Emler Swim and Gym, is an industry leader, and our employees are supported with great benefits. Our employer awards include Top 100 Places to Work, and Best Places to Work (year after year)! Is this you? You thrive in an active role , spending each day both in and out of the pool, fully engaged with customers and coworkers. You have a passion for inspiring and developing strong teams , including those with new, entry-level employees. You enjoy fast-track industry training to hone your skills for executing and managing school activities and responsibilities. You're a creative team player who likes to work hard and have fun ! You enjoy a good challenge and have the skills to create a fun, friendly and effective environment for all!Responsibilities:
Responsibilities Include :
Drive exceptional customer experiences and satisfaction by calmly, positively and proactively responding to challenges. Perform daily operations from teaching swim lessons, deck management, engaging customers, and MORE! Evaluate student progress using our teaching curriculum and customer service processes through front-line work. Create and manage class and employee schedules in a way that positively impacts the business. Lead regular team meetings and manage employee engagement. Develop team members at various points in their professional journey, including those early in their careers or new to the workforce.Qualifications:
Requirements:
Undergraduate College degree preferred (3 years of relevant work experience may be considered) 1-2 years of management experience Excellent performance record reporting to a General Manager or Supervisor while leading, motivating, and empowering a skilled and productive team A genuine love for teaching children Ability to recognize problems and resolve on the spot Excellent customer service skills - it must be natural for you to want to say "yes!" Ability to set goals, create plans and convert plans into actionPay Range:
USD $20.88 - USD $28.09 /Hr.Pay and Perks:
Benefits of this full-time, non-exempt position include: Hourly range: $20.88 - $28.09 Incentivized bonus plan Health, dental, vision and life insurance plan options Short term and long term disability insurance Voluntary Aflac supplemental insurance plans at discounted rates 401k with employer matching Paid Time Off Discounted rates on pet insurance Discounts on products and services through LifeMart Development, training and company-sponsored events Full-time employees work between 30-40hrs/week.
